function listaCategorias()
{
	if (ajax.readyState == 1)
	{
		aguarde(true);
	}
	if (ajax.readyState == 4)
	{
		if (ajax.status == 200)
		{
			aguarde(false);
			subcategoria = document.getElementById('subcat');
			subcatTitulo = document.getElementById('subcat_title');
			subcategoria.innerHTML = '';
			exibeContinuar(false);
			if (ajax.responseText != 0)
			{
				dados = eval('(' + ajax.responseText + ')');
			}
			else
			{
				dados = '';
			}
			// Criando lista
			conta = dados.length;
			if (conta != 0)
			{
				lista  = '<select name="subcategoria" id="subcategoria" size="'+conta+'" onclick="exibeContinuar(true)">';
				for(i=0;i<conta;i++)
				{
					// Criando lista
					lista += criaLista(dados[i].idcat,dados[i].nome);
				}
				lista += '</select>';
				subcategoria.innerHTML = lista;
				subcatTitulo.style.visibility = 'visible';
			}
			else
			{
				subcatTitulo.style.visibility = 'hidden';
				subcategoria.innerHTML = '';
				exibeContinuar(true);
			}
		}
		else
		{
			alert(ajax.status);
		}
	}
}
function criaLista(id,item)
{
	lista = '<option value="'+id+'">'+item+'</option>';
	return lista;
}
function exibeContinuar(param)
{
	cont = document.getElementById('next');
	if (param)
	{
		cont.style.visibility = 'visible';
	}
	else
	{
		cont.style.visibility = 'hidden';
	}
}
function showForm()
{
	if (ajax.readyState == 1)
	{
		aguarde(true);
	}
	if (ajax.readyState == 4)
	{
		if (ajax.status == 200)
		{
			aguarde(false);
			document.getElementById("conteudo").innerHTML = "";
			document.getElementById("conteudo").innerHTML = ajax.responseText;
		}
	}
}
function enviarDados(url)
{
	// buscando formulario de anuncio
	dadosUser = "";
	var frm = document.getElementById("anunciar");
	var num = frm.elements.length;
	var n = num;
	for(i=0; i< num;i++)
	{
		n--;
		if(frm.elements[i].type == "checkbox")
		{
			if(frm.elements[i].checked)
			{
				nome  = frm.elements[i].name;
				valor = encodeURIComponent(frm.elements[i].value);
			}
			else
			{
				nome  = frm.elements[i].name;
				valor = '';
			}
		}
		else
		{
			nome  = frm.elements[i].name;
			valor = encodeURIComponent(frm.elements[i].value);
		}
		dadosUser += nome + "=" + valor + (n ? "&" : "");
	}
	request("POST",url,showForm);
}
function getCalc()
{
	if (ajax.readyState == 1)
	{
		aguarde(true);
	}
	if (ajax.readyState == 4)
	{
		// calculando valores
		var frm = document.getElementById("anunciar");
		var valorTotal = frm.valor_total;
		var dados = eval('(' + ajax.responseText + ')');
		var valor = document.getElementById("valor_anuncio");
		var pgto = document.getElementById("pagamento");
		
		valor.innerHTML = "";
		// inserindo o valor
		valor.innerHTML = "<strong>Valor Total: "+dados.valor+"</strong>";
		// verificando valor
		var formaPgto = document.getElementById("formaPgto");
		valorTotal.value = dados.valor;
		if (dados.valor == "0,00")
		{
			pgto.disabled   = true;
		}
		else
		{
			pgto.disabled   = false;
		}
		aguarde(false);
	}	
}